Key Operational Areas Although it is intangible, the creative work of a music composer or author is property - in this case, it is referred to as "intellectual property".
As with any form of property, there is value in intellectual property, which has come to life through the effort of an individual or individuals working together.
These composer/authors are entitled - through the Copyright Act - to be compensated for several rights that exist in their work,one of the primary ones being the performance of the work in public.
SAMRO is a collective administration society that is charged with the administration of performing rights in Southern Africa. We represent our composer/author and publisher members when a musical work is performed in public, broadcast or transmitted in a diffusion service.
We license the performance in public, broadcast or transmission of copyright music works, collect the licence fees, assemble the information about the use of that music and then compute and distribute the royalties.
